Klappentext zu „Understanding Cross-Cultural Psychology “
Eloquently introducing students to international perspectives on cross-cultural psychology (both Eastern and Western cultures), this textbook contains many features to promote student learning. It:- contains an array of vignettes, case studies and other text features
- addresses international research on cross-cultural psychology unlike other books that focus purely on Western perspectives
- is thoughtfully yet provocatively written, appropriately combining the narrative and the informative
The main thrust of the book's content is to discuss the framework of culture, family structure, health, bereavement and intercultural interaction - and all of their intersections - and consideration is also given to methodological and ethical research issues and their application to differing cultures.

Rezension zu „Understanding Cross-Cultural Psychology “
'Few psychology books capture the reader through their table of contents like this one. The book contrasts dominant ideas from Eastern and Western psychology and, in doing so, challanges one's own assumptions...perhaps the book's greatest strength is the holistic focus on life as a lived experience, which also makes it fun to read.' - The Psychologist 'Even if the examples mainly describe the differences between the Indian and western ways of thinking they do help in understanding cultural differences in general...One can recommend Cross-cultural Psychology for people from many different fields. It is not just professionals of psychology or social psychology who need to understand these differences' Psykologia
